Position: Job Developer/Job Coach


Function: Supports adults with Serious Mental Illness (SMI) enrolled in Assertive Community Treatment (ACT) with engagement in employment in fidelity to the Individual Placement and Support (IPS) model. At least 65% of the work week is spent in the field in the community.


Reports to: ACT Team Leader


Deployed to: Bronx Assertive Community Treatment (ACT) Team


Schedule: Mondays-Fridays (8am-4pm or 9am-5pm)


Tasks:

  • Provides employment readiness needs assessments and develops individualized plans congruent with participant needs, preferences, goals and readiness
  • Conducts rapid job search for participants
  • Carries out systemic job development and partnering with employers in the community
  • Develops employment opportunities for participants by establishing linkages and relationships with potential employers in the community
  • Provides ongoing support and coaching to assist participants engaged in employment or employment readiness activities to improve behaviors, interpersonal skills, and work ethics necessary to maintain employment
  • Works with employers to facilitate reasonable accommodation for participants according to participant need
  • Assists individuals in understanding and managing changes to their benefits and entitlements based on their employment income
  • Assures monitoring and documentation of participant progress by developing and maintaining tracking and progress reports
  • Enters data into the NY Employment Services System (NYESS) and Child and Adult Integrated Reporting System (CAIRS)
  • Attends training as assigned including participation in trainings and technical assistance related to IPS
  • Actively participates in the Center for Practice Innovations IPS Learning Collaborative
  • Collaborates as an active member of the ACT team in promoting employment related goals and objectives for participants
  • Duties as assigned by supervisor
